Transaction 3aceda750c9928002cb926cee3363c13fa3fa4abc8303a1a1dd8436878742e09

1 Input
2 Outputs
  • 3aceda750c9928002cb926cee3363c13fa3fa4abc8303a1a1dd8436878742e09:0
  • value  3248745790
    address  2MsRxLdN4wUPbVLwxmbjYQs99SD7zY9keab
  • 3aceda750c9928002cb926cee3363c13fa3fa4abc8303a1a1dd8436878742e09:1
  • value  2231398
    address  2N6569NW3hYBMqbQ5EUovx2H3PCdjeWNwje